VANCOUVER, British Columbia, May 30, 2018 /CNW/
-- Lifestyle Delivery Systems Inc. (CSE: LDS), (OTCQX: LDSYF), (Frankfurt: LD6, WKN:
A14XHT) ("LDS" or the "Company") announces that its affiliate, CSPA Group, Inc. ("CSPA"), has received a Letter of Intent (the
"LOI") to purchase one thousand liters per month of extracted distillate from cannabis oil. The proposed contract will end
December 31, 2018.
The Company has retracted comments as to the possible monthly revenue associated with the LOI.
About Lifestyle Delivery Systems Inc.
Lifestyle Delivery Systems Inc. is a licensed, state-compliant, vertically integrated cannabis-related company. From our
isogenic pollination nursery to our cutting edge, state-of-the-art production facility located in Southern California, LDS has become one of the most diverse, innovative and scientifically based cannabis
companies throughout North America. The Company's technology produces infused strips (similar to
breath strips) that are not only a safer, healthier option to smoking but also a new way to accurately meter the dosage and
assure the purity of the product. From start to finish, the production process tests for quality and composition of all the
ingredients used in each and every strip, resulting in a delivery system that is safe, consistent and effective.
